Output e815ab62552e78ef6636fe9331e69a52b97bcc2d6e6b0660ba0822e08967ccd0:0

value
2504960
script pubkey
OP_0 OP_PUSHBYTES_20 531698eca63cba9e2fa32065100daebd27b01b6d
address
bc1q2vtf3m9x8jafutarypj3qrdwh5nmqxmdms6eef
transaction
e815ab62552e78ef6636fe9331e69a52b97bcc2d6e6b0660ba0822e08967ccd0
confirmations
148363
spent
true